Overture the company that is bringing heavy metal band ?Lamb of God? to India has appointed KyaZoonga.com, India?s first and largest entertainment and sports ticketing company as the Official Ticketing Partner for the largest Rock Festival of the subcontinent ?Summer Storm?,. Lamb of God will headline the first edition of ?Summer Storm Festival? in Palace Grounds, Bengaluru, on May 15th 2010.

The metal scene in India is growing and the future looks encouraging thanks to bands like Lamb of God and the ever growing underground Indian Metal scene. Lamb of God (LOG) has taken the world of heavy metal music by storm. The band comprises Randy Blythe (Vocals), Mark Morton and Willie Adler (Guitars), bassists John Campbell and drummer Chris Adler and is known to sound quite unlike any other bands from the genre of Heavy Metal music.

Lamb of God, who hails from Richmond, Virginia, are currently one of the biggest names in heavy metal the world over. A favorite of fans and critics alike, the band was formed back in 1994, and has released six studio albums so far. The latest of these, titled ?Wrath?, not only debuted at number two on the Billboard 200, but also sold close to 68,000 copies in its first week of release. The concert will also be featuring several upcoming Indian and international metal acts, to give the feel of complete international music festival.
